JCheeseright Posted December 12, 2016 Report Share Posted December 12, 2016 Essentially a full auto-single action gun. 'Trigger response' on this will beat even GBB because it's just dropping a sear, to release the main spring. Genius. With any luck the trigger will have nothing to do with the electronics at all and will just drop the sear. Should allow for tuning the trigger pull etc. Link to post Share on other sites

stryker20000 Posted January 24, 2017 Report Share Posted January 24, 2017 So got mine in last week Thursday and was going to break it in on Sunday, but made it late to the game and every one was leaving, but got a chance to adjust the hopup some what. Still needs adjusting but in stock form on single fire its actually pretty darn accurate. Full auto does a somewhat shot gun effect and it seems to drop a few bb's as in FPS drop, but for now its an amazing gun. Just did a few external addons a bit ago and feels much more comfortable. Cant wait to actually play with it. Only problem is the trigger is extremely stiff and the mags are a very tight fit, so a quick reload will be a task. Ill try and follow up more after next week Sunday when I try and go out again. Link to post Share on other sites
